|
Alıntı: |
on *:Text:*:#Opers: { if $1 == !Topic { list | msg #Opers 4Reklamcıl topic taraması başlatıldı. } }
raw *:*: {
if $numeric = 322 {
if *http* iswm $6- || *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ir. iswm $6- || *irc* iswm $6- {
/join $6
msg #Opers 2Reklam içerikli topic tesbit edildi. 4Kanal ismi: $2 4Topic: $6-
halt
}
}
}
|
Kodundaki muaf olayı için, herhangi bir değişken kullanıp; bahsedilen kanalları buraya atayabilir ve 322 numaralı raw'da işlemi bu kanallar için durdurabilirsin.
Yani :
raw *:*: {
if $numeric = 322 {
if *http* iswm $6- || *
Bu forumdaki linkleri ve resimleri görebilmek için en az 25 mesajınız olması gerekir.
iswm $6- || *irc* iswm $6- {
if !$istok(%i,$2,32) {
echo -a #Opers 2Reklam içerikli topic tesbit edildi. 4Kanal ismi: $2 4Topic: $6
halt
}
}
}
}
Kırmızı bölgede gösterdiğim gibi
%i adında bir değişken kullanarak listelemeyi bu kanallarda durdurdum. Sıra geldi kullandığımız
i'nin kanallarını belirlemeye.
Bunun içinde
!muafekle #kanal komutunda yazılan kanalı
i'ye atamaya.
on *:TEXT:!muaf*:#: if #* !iswm $2 { msg # $nick lütfen kanalın başına #(Diez) işaretini ekleyin. }
else {
set %i $addtok(%i,$1,32)
}
}
!muafekle kanal'ı ben anlatarak kodladım. Nick'te senden olsun. -) Mantık farksız. Uğraş, takıldıklarında yardımcı oluruz.